Lots of history made today, I believe we broke the TO record set by the Giants, Brees passed 5000 yards but couldnt break #13's record. CP10 is the first Fins QB to throw for over 3500 yards since Marino. No team has gone from 1-15 to 11-5, let alone make the playoffs and win their divison. and agreed. Flacco has improved; both teams essentially were learning a new scheme on both side of the ball, so it comes down to who executes better.
I would honestly have to say that I think the Bmore D is better than the Fins, overall. But the Fins can stop the run, and force opposing QBs to beat us.
I think Flacco can make deeper throws, but overall CP is the better QB at this point (smarter decisions, fewer mistakes, better leadership). Don’t take this as a knock on Flacco. It is just experience.
With good game planning, play calling, and execution, a good Offense can score on any Defense, and I think the Fins are executing well right now. SO I think the game will come down to us being able to stop McGahee and McClain (MC²).
If Baltimore can run, they win. If we can stop your running game, we win.
